Campbell Close is in Wickford and in Basildon district. SS12 9HL is located in the Wickford Park elect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Rayleigh and Wickford. This postcode has been in use since 1991-09-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Campbell Close was 12.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 76.8% lower than the Castledon & Crouch average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Campbell Close has the 4th lowest crime rate of 52 local areas in Castledon & Crouch and the 44th lowest crime rate of 552 local areas in Basildon .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 4.3 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-53.2%.

SS12 9HL area has a high level of entrepreneurship. Only 24%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 12%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

SS12 9HL area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
